技术知识学习:
深入学习人工智能、深度学习、计算机图形学、自然语言处理等关键技术。
掌握相关编程语言和工具,如Python、TensorFlow、PyTorch等。
系统需求分析:
明确智能AI数字人系统需要具备的功能和特性,如语音交互、表情动作、多语言支持等。
确定系统的应用场景和目标用户群体。
硬件资源准备:
准备足够的计算能力,如GPU服务器,用于训练和运行AI模型。
确保网络带宽和稳定性,以支持实时交互和数据传输。
二、源码获取与环境配置源码获取:
从开源项目平台(如GitHub)搜索并获取相关的AI数字人源码项目。
确保源码的合法性和兼容性,并仔细阅读源码文档和说明。
环境配置:
安装所需的开发工具和依赖库,如Python环境、TensorFlow或PyTorch框架等。
配置数据库,用于存储用户数据、模型参数等。
三、数据准备与模型训练数据准备:
收集大量的训练数据,包括图像、语音、文本等。
对数据进行清洗、预处理和标注,以提高模型训练效果。
模型训练:
根据源码中的说明和文档,设置训练参数。
进行模型的训练,这可能需要较长时间,具体取决于数据量和计算资源。
四、模型优化与集成模型优化:
对训练好的模型进行评估和分析。
采用超参数调整、模型压缩等技术来优化模型性能。
集成与部署:
将训练好的模型与前端界面进行集成,实现交互功能。
部署到服务器或云平台上,确保系统的稳定性和可扩展性。
五、前端界面与交互设计前端界面设计:
设计直观、易用的用户界面,用于与AI数字人进行交互。
确保界面美观、操作便捷,并提供丰富的交互功能。
交互逻辑设计:
设计合理的交互逻辑,使用户能够与AI数字人进行顺畅的交流和互动。
实现语音识别和语音合成功能,使AI数字人能够与用户进行自然流畅的语音交互。
六、系统测试与优化系统测试:
进行全面的系统测试,包括功能测试、性能测试、兼容性测试等。
确保系统在各种场景下都能稳定运行,并满足用户需求。
系统优化:
根据测试结果进行优化,提高系统性能和用户体验。
定期对系统进行维护和更新,修复可能存在的漏洞和错误。
七、合规与伦理考虑数据隐私保护:
在收集、处理和使用用户数据时,必须遵守相关隐私法律法规,保护用户的隐私和安全。
算法公平性:
确保AI数字人系统的算法是公平的,不会因人种、性别、年龄等个体特征而歧视某些人群。
透明度和解释性:
AI数字人系统的决策应该是可解释的,以便用户能够理解其背后的逻辑和依据。
- 数字人ai软件开发平台功能搭建流程介绍 2024-12-13
- 开发AI数字人软件声音克隆创作视频系统源码搭建 2024-12-13
- 开发AI数字人软件小程序系统源码搭建模式 2024-12-13
- 克隆声音制作视频软件开发AI数字人系统平台搭建 2024-12-13
- 声音克隆制作短视频平台搭建AI数字人系统开发 2024-12-13
- AI数字人小程序功能开发智能创作视频平台搭建 2024-12-13
- 数字人AI小程序开发智能创作视频平台源码搭建 2024-12-13
- 开发数字人ai系统平台的主要功能玩法介绍 2024-12-13
- 数字人AI系统开发口播视频声音克隆小程序搭建 2024-12-13
- 开发cps分销短剧系统平台的功能点搭建介绍 2024-12-13